1141 wxDF_ENHMETAFILE = 14,
1142 wxDF_FILENAME = 15, /* CF_HDROP */
1143 wxDF_LOCALE = 16,
1144 wxDF_PRIVATE = 20,
1145 wxDF_MAX
1146 };
1147
1148 /* Virtual keycodes */

1491 #endif // GTK
1492
1493 // This is required because of clashing macros in windows.h, which may be
1494 // included before or after wxWindows classes, and therefore must be
1495 // disabled here before any significant wxWindows headers are included.
1496 #ifdef __WXMSW__
1497 #ifdef GetClassInfo
1498 #undef GetClassInfo
1499 #endif
1500
1501 #ifdef GetClassName
1502 #undef GetClassName
